City Interactive Joins The Nintendo Shovelware TeamAuthor: William Usher
published: 2009-01-23 18:09:58
I could be really wrong about my summation of City Interactive’s publishing abilities for the Nintendo DS and Nintendo Wii, but I’m really guessing that this is all about shovelware. Regardless, the company will be developing and publishing titles for the aforementioned Nintendo gaming platforms this year.
"Branching into developing and publishing for Nintendo platforms marks an exciting new chapter for City Interactive," said Mark Rudolph, Marketing and Operations Manager for City Interactive. "We're honored to be working with Nintendo, with its rich history of groundbreaking achievements in the videogame industry, and eager to begin making games for Nintendo's astoundingly successful current-generation systems.” There’s always the possibility that City Interactive’s games being developed for the DS and Wii might actually be worth playing, but again, they have a lot to prove from where a lot of hardcore gamers stand. While the casual market may be propelling the Nintendo hardware forward on the market, just about any software that isn’t first-party is pretty much bargain-bin bait.
